Abstract

Social emotions help children approach learning activities in the best way, creating a foundation for their cognitive development to form and personal abilities to develop. Good behavior can strengthen and increase children's perseverance in achieving their goals. When children are happy, they participate in activities more effectively and confidently handle situations with their own emotions. Therefore, social emotion education for children in schools is a necessary task in the work of nurturing, caring for and educating children.
